Your Toronto tour itinerary

The Distillery District,once the site of the historic Gooderham and Worts Distillery, The cobblestone streets, Victorian-era architecture are a perfect backdrop for enjoying a drink at a cozy patio. The Entertainment/Financial District Towering skyscrapers define the skyline, theaters, along the Canada Walk of Fame and hit underground The Path Old Toronto find how Toronto got the nickname Muddy York, and how it has gone to the dogs at Berczy Park , then onto St. Lawrence Market, where you can try some great Canadian flavors. Sankofa Square, the heart of Toronto right across from the Eaton Shopping Center,will also stop by Nathan Philips Square Toronto's City Hall and take a photo with the Toronto sign. Chinatown, with its bustling atmosphere with restaurants, vegetable markets, street art murals. That will lead us to the bohemian, Kensington Market, old row houses, with vintage store fronts that blend all of Toronto’s heritage.

Transport details
Type: Public Transportation / Category: Tram

Throughout the tour, we’ll be walking and using Toronto’s efficient public transit system, the TTC, which includes subways, streetcars, and buses. One of the benefits of using public transit is that it gives you a little rest from walking while still offering an authentic local experience. You’ll hear interesting stories about the TTC along the way, learning how it’s become a crucial part of Toronto’s history and daily life. The TTC fare is $3.25 for 2 hours of travel, all you have to do is tap your Credit, Bank Card or Apple pay. By the end of the tour, you’ll feel comfortable navigating the TTC yourself and will be ready to explore even more of Toronto during your visit.
